"We went here for lunch. We primarily went because of the Disney history associated with the restaurant. We had the macaroni and cheese, the prime rib dinner, and the little gem salad. We were not impressed with the quality of the food. It was equivalent to cafeteria food in many aspects. We did eat our food, so it wasn’t horrible, but considering the price, we didn’t think it was worth it. For example, the mashed potatoes seemed to come from a packet, and the creamed corn seemed to come from a can. Prime rib was cooked well, but lacked seasoning. Nevertheless, service was incredible and speedy. Our waiter was very attentive. The atmosphere was nice and niche. Again, we would preferred if the food quality was better."
